The Cry Havoc Tactical QRB (Quick Release Barrel) 2 Pin Upper Receiver Takedown Kit for AR-15 style rifles or pistols. While the QRB was primarily designed for the civilian market, non-civilian applications range from the Air Force using the QRB on the Air Crew Survival Weapon (GAU-5A) for ALL Fighters and Bombers, Motorcycle Police who did not have room for a standard AR-15/M4, to Operators in areas where an exposed AR-15/M4 might bring unwanted attention. In these and other cases, where there is a need for an AR-15/M4, the QRB now makes it possible to fit a rifle into a tight space but still have a usable barrel length for increased velocity.

  • Assemble and Fire in seconds, even in low light. Able to KEEP strong hand on grip - Nothing to Depress or twist with strong hand.
  • Use gross motor skills to assemble due to two-piece gas system. No lining up tiny gas access hole with gas tube first
  • Able to use a wide range of Free Float Hand Guards for the attachment of Back-up Iron Sights and accessories.
  • Super-fast barrel and upper cleaning.
  • The QRB can retain POA/POI as the barrel still ""head-spaces"" off the stock positions (our tests have shown accuracy retained to less than 1 MOA of original rifle setup).
  • With the purchase of an additional Barrel Lock Plate, switching to a different barrel length or caliber, like the 300 Blackout, takes just seconds.
  • Proudly made in the USA
  • The QRB Kit can only be used on Barrels with a maximum outside diameter of 0.985"" and Free Float Hand Guards with a maximum width of 2.0"" Also the QRB will add 1.5"" to the length of your free-floating hand guard.

To purchase the proper kit simply selection the gas tube option that matches up with your barrels gas system length. A kit designed for pistol caliber AR’s that does not include a gas tube is available as well. Includes Barrel Plate, Receiver Plate, Star Nut, and Receiver Plate alignment Pin.

One Receiver - Two Barrels = two rifles
I got the two pin kit for my AR-15 20 inch H-bar rifle Length; Then got a single barrel plate for my 16 inch M-4 Carbine length barrel. The optics want to be mounted directly over the barrel nut not on the receiver. I use a red dot optic on the carbine length barrel and a scope mounted on the rifle length. By mounting the optics on the hand guard, which is firmly affixed to the barrel nut, the optics are sighted in directly to each barrel. When you switch barrels, the optics never change in relation to the barrel. There is absolutely NO loss of ZERO - ever - as the barrel and optics are virtually one piece, connected to the receiver by the QRB and don't have to be removed when changing rifle/carbine configurations. The scope mount is a cantilever mount, reversed to provide the proper eye relief. One receiver; and any number of barrels/optics gives you as many complete firearms as you want, which can be taken down for easy, short length, transport or storage, and no loss of 'zero' for all your changes. I've seen pistol length with a folding stock that takes down to an unbelievable small package, and a 16 inch M-4 carbine that can be taken down and stored in a motorcycle saddle bag. These are superbly machined and extremely well built.

Solid and Quality
Very easy to install and well made. Strong and a tight fit up with easy take-down and re-assembly. A bit on the spendy side, but it reduces length more than a folding stock, reducing overall rifle length by just little over 50% and takes only a few seconds more to be ready to fire. Only a slight modification was necessary to the profile of gas tube to clear the foregrip locking nut and fit properly into the gas tube extension.
